Output 751ff35781679a6a821a5b37a5a8820998fa3d9cc1754550074fde6fb9d01745:1

value
5030915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cdb54d020cbb87faa91d3d5979f82e600301ea2 OP_EQUAL
address
3Jubi1kjHsrATiUgc3fAZaCETURkrny2TJ
transaction
751ff35781679a6a821a5b37a5a8820998fa3d9cc1754550074fde6fb9d01745
confirmations
284663
spent
true